Analysis
In 2024, other beans, green — gross production value in Bhutan stood at 71,386 1000 SLC.
That represents a change of up 16.4% on the previous year and down 37.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, other beans, green — gross production value in Bhutan peaked at 210,920 1000 SLC in 2017 and was at its lowest, 47,000 1000 SLC, in 2003.
That places Bhutan 43rd out of 79 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 22 years of available data.

About this data
The domain provides detailed data on the value of agricultural production that is calculated by the agricultural production data and the price data at farm gate. Thus, the value of production measures the agricultural production in monetary terms at the farm gate level.
